So, the attached file is my latest attempt at the MWP figure. It shows 8
local/regional proxy series,
normalised over a common period after filtering to the 20-year and longer time
scale. It also shows a
composite mean, and no temperature scale. The period covered is 850 to 1350.

What do you think? Hopefully it is what you want.

I've started on the SH figure, having received data from Ricardo and borehole
series for SH, S. Africa and
Australia from Jason/Henry. I need to sort out Tasmania / New Zealand
instrumental data - Ed has this,
though I could extract appropriate boxes from the Jone et al. gridded data set
if necessary.

I'll include these series:

S American trees*2 plus instrumental T overlaid

S African and Australian boreholes (must also overlay instrumental T to
explain why values are all
negative - due to early sampling prior to strongest warmng)

Tasmanian and New Zealand trees*2 plus instrumental T)

It may be Friday by the time I get this one done.
